Default Hytech Header is coming.......Predictions???

Hey, John at Hytech called me yesterday and told me that he was shipping the header out. It should probably be here Tuesday or Wednesday, so I just kind of wanted to get some predictions from all of you guys. Here is my setup...
JUN Type 3 cams w/ their valvesprings/retainers/gears/ecu
JUN header/exhaust
Spoon Sports engine block assembly w/thinner headgasket.
So what do you guys think. You think it will make a difference???
John was pretty confident that it would make some good power over the JUN header. So what do you guys think??
